Output ec886ebc2ca762df4a99e4b87fb428b88e61c3fd4307a3e421f15061ae41e068:0

value
4381941
script pubkey
OP_0 OP_PUSHBYTES_20 14ece8d305285dfd6262191903002d6a59a425b4
address
bc1qznkw35c99pwl6cnzryvsxqpddfv6gfd5zz9yfg
transaction
ec886ebc2ca762df4a99e4b87fb428b88e61c3fd4307a3e421f15061ae41e068
confirmations
167226
spent
true